Russian edit

Etymology edit

Borrowed from Czech rovesník or Polish rówieśnik.

Pronunciation edit

  • IPA(key): [rɐˈvʲesʲnʲɪk]
  • (file)

Noun edit

рове́сник (rovésnikm anim (genitive рове́сника, nominative plural рове́сники, genitive plural рове́сников, feminine рове́сница)

  1. contemporary, age-mate (one who is the same age as another)
